2 And I bowed down to the [paragraph continues] Lord, and the Lord spoke to me: Enoch, beloved, all thou seest, all things that are standing finished I tell to thee even before the very beginning, all that I created from non-being, and visible things from invisible. (2EN) 3 Hear, Enoch, and take in these my words, for not to My angels have I told my secret, and I have not told them their rise, nor my endless realm, nor have they understood my creating, which I tell thee to-day. (2EN) 4 For before all things were visible, I alone used to go about in the invisible things, like the sun from east to west, and from west to east. (2EN)
2 Enoch 24:2–4

2 Enoch 25:1–2
1 I COMMANDED in the very lowest parts, that visible things should come down from invisible, and Adoil came down very great, and I beheld him, and lo! he had a belly of great light. (2EN) 2 And I said to him: 'Become undone, Adoil, and let the visible come out of thee.' (2EN)
